47 <br />ORANGE COUNTY, NORTH CAROLINA <br />ExHIBIT 33 <br />APPARATUS FLEET <br /> YEAR DESIGNATION ENGINE AERIAL ANKER BRUSH COMMAND <br /> (1 T ILITY <br />Engine, KME, 1,500 gpm, 500- gallon tank 2003 Engine 31 1 <br />Engine KME, 1,500 gpm, 500- gallon tank 2009 Engine 32 1 <br />Squad, 2001 KME International, 1,250 gpm, 2001 Squad 33 1 <br />500- gallon tank <br />Tower, KME Predator, 100' Mid- mount 2006 Tower 73 1 <br />Ladder, 1,500 gpm, 250- gallon tank <br />Engine, Ferrara Spartan, 1,500 gpm, 500- 1996 Engine 34 1 <br />gallon tank <br />Engine, Ferrara HME, 65' Ladder, 1,250 2001 Engine 35 1 <br />gpm, 500- gallon tank <br />Chevy Suburban 2008 C4 1 <br />Quick Attack, Compressed Air Foam <br />System, Ford Snuffer, 67 gpm, 300- gallon 2003 Tac 51 1 <br />tan k <br />Ford F- 550, Swift Water Response 2008` Truck 64 1 <br />Apparatus <br />Reserve Engine, KME International, 1,250 2001 Engine 36 1 <br />gpm, 500- gallon tank <br />Reserve Engine, E-One Custom, 1 ,000 gpm, 1988 Engine 37 1 <br />500- gallon tank <br />Reserve Engine, El Custom, 1 ,000 gpm, 1988 Engine 38 1 <br />500- gallon tank <br />Data from the Fire Incident Reporting System (NFIRS) indicates that the fire <br />department averaged 4,399 responses over the last three years. Exhibit 26 shows the <br />number of fire and emergency medical incidents from 2007 through 2009. Forty- <br />three percent of the department's responses were EMS related (first responder <br />services); 3.8 percent were fire related; 53 percent were for other purposes. These <br />data indicate that the number of fire department responses has been relatively stable <br />during the last three years. <br />The Chapel Hill Fire Department also reports incidents on a fiscal year basis. <br />A total of 4,312 responses were recorded between July 1, 2009 and June 30, 2010 <br />and a total of 4,547 responses were reported between July 1, 2008 and June 30, <br />MMA CONSULTLNG GROUP, INC. 44 <br />
